Civil Technician Cambridge £35,000 - £45,000 + package
Our client are a complete transport planning and infrastructure design consultancy.
We offer a unique, end-to-end service – guiding our clients from pre-acquisition feasibility analysis, through the planning process to on-site implementation and ongoing monitoring.
They are currently looking to recruit a Civil Technician into their busy Cambridge Office.
To be applicable to the role you will be
.. someone at technician level who is likely to have between 1 and 5 years’ experience and proficient in the use of Auto CAD, alongside which they should have an understanding of highway design guidance (DMRB, Mf S, LTN1/20, etc).
Auto Track and Site 3D experience would also be beneficial.
Why come and work for us?
- We will support each member of staff working towards a professional qualification to get the right experience.
- We support individuals in their career development through further educational qualifications and an appropriate mix of external and internal training courses.
- We run programmes of lunchtime seminars on a variety of interesting topics.
- We will reimburse staff the costs of multiple professional subscriptions.
- We offer 25 days annual leave, life assurance and other benefits.
